Ok as you can see the tie rods are bent You will also notice that the leading edge of the A-arm is bent (above picture) I will straighten that out this winter when I am changing seals a and doing other things. Here you can see both tie rods are bent and the tires were actually running pretty straight, the owner must have adjusted them after they were bent rather than straighten the rods out. above you can see the modified tie rods I am going to install and the old bent ones. I will straighten the old rods then install 3/4" tubing over the rod,weld the ends and paint. I have had a set of these modified tie rods on my other Pilot for 5 years and have not bent one yet. Here is a bottom view of the repaired lower rear control arms.
